Subject: Visitor handling at the front desk

Hi all,

Welcome to the reception team at Moorvale House. A quick summary of visitor handling: all visitors sign in at the desk, receive a red lanyard, and must be collected by their host — no exceptions. Deliveries go to the mailroom hatch, not the lobby. If a host cannot be reached within ten minutes, ask the visitor to wait in the seating area by the planters. To issue a temporary visitor badge from the terminal, enter the desk access code below.

staff pass of fahop-tawip = bdg-A-90

## Deploy Step 4 — Cut over to Relayburrow

We're finally retiring the homegrown job queue (RIP `cronopolis.py`) in favor of Relayburrow. Workers drain old jobs first, then flip the feature flag. For the security review: the new workers authenticate to the broker with a scoped credential rather than shared DB access. Add this line to the worker env file:

secret setting of bagag-fahof: VAULT_KEY29=a37bf5b5565522c30f55bb29211c4

## 2.8.0 — Changed defaults

Per-tenant rate quotas in Meterhaus now default to tiered limits instead of a flat ceiling. New tenants get the starter tier automatically; existing tenants were migrated with their old effective limits preserved as overrides. Burst allowance is on by default. If a tenant complains about throttling, check for a stale override before touching the tier. The new default quota values shipped with this release are as follows.

config for bahop-baduf:
[kasion]
team = lamath
access_code = ac_d807e5
host = kasion.paliqcloud.corp
port = 4000
owner = julix.tamvan
peer = frair.qorvelsoft.local

# Flaglight Rollouts — Approvals

Quick version for on-call: any rollout touching more than 5% of traffic needs an approval in Flaglight before the ramp continues. Kill switches don't need approval — just flip them and note it in the incident channel. Scheduled ramps pause automatically if error budget burns hot. If you're stuck at 2 a.m. with a pending approval, there's one person authorized to override, and that's the approver below.

account owner for tagep-bafof: Norael Gilax Juleth